There is no doubt Stephen Curry is one of the best players in the world. Moreover, he is widely regarded as the best shooter ever in the NBA thanks to his insane three-pointer record. Interestingly enough, there were some reports that suggested he had an eye condition that could’ve hampered his career.

According to The Athletic, Curry revealed how he wears contact lenses in order to tackle an eye condition he has been suffering for his entire life. Furthermore, it was observed that this condition hampered some of his shooting abilities and that the contact lenses helped.

Stephen Curry reveals rare eye condition

The Golden State Warriors are regarded as one of the best teams in the league. With stars like Stephen Curry, Klay Thompson, and Draymond Green in their ranks, they are bound to be good. Moreover, Curry is regarded as the best shooter in NBA history and he is the undoubted leader of the team.

Interestingly enough, Curry suffers from a rare condition known as Keratoconus. In this disease, the cornea thins over time and changes from its natural circular shape to one similar to a cone.

Talking about his condition, Curry said, “I started wearing contacts. It’s like the whole world has opened up.” With this change, Curry fixed his three-point scoring slump. Curry made only 51 of 135 three-point attempts (.378%) and  .411 during the 2018/19 season in the month of February.

After getting contacts, the Warriors stats improved in March, shooting .433% and going on a nine-game streak where he shot at least 5 threes per game.
